Lawyer: Governor's Chief of Staff recorded on state email use

An Albuquerque attorney says he has a recording of Governor Susana Martinez's chief of staff, Keith Gardner, telling one of his clients that he never uses state email to conduct business because he didn’t want to "go to court (or) jail."

Defense attorney Sam Bregman released the audio Tuesday. He represents fired Department of Corrections worker Larry Flynn in a wrongful termination case.  It was in that case that the Martinez administration's use of private email accounts was first revealed. 

Bregman, a Democrat, says the secret recording is of a conversation between Gardner and his acquaintance, Brian Powell of Roswell. Powell told Bregman he made the recording when he and Gardner were having a conversation about family issues.

The New Mexico Capitol Report reports Gardner responded to the allegations, saying the clip of tape was taken out of context and that he plans to file an ethics complaint against Bregman.
